Handover: Eventlattice Schema Registry — from Dorte to Pavel. New folks: the registry pins every event schema version for the Brindlewick pipelines. Never delete a subject; mark it deprecated and let compatibility checks age it out. Backups run nightly to the Quillhaven cold store, and restores require the admin bundle plus a recovery passphrase. I've verified the latest snapshot restores cleanly on staging. The passphrase you will need for that restore is:

recovery phrase for fajeg-kawep: druix-gorius-briax-ulaeth-fraox-lammir-pelox-jormir-pelwyn-julir

Step 4: Snapshot testing for Veldrome UI components. Before deploying, run the snapshot suite against the component library so visual regressions are caught early. The suite uploads baseline images to our Glacewick comparison service, which requires an authenticated session for write access. Future maintainers should keep this flow intact. Add the service credential to the env file immediately after this sentence.

secret setting of tajof-bahif: COURIER_KEY3=65d

# Approvals: Currency Rounding

New folks, heads up: rounding in Pennygrove conversions is trickier than it looks. Any change touching the rounding logic — even a one-liner — needs an approval before merge, because tiny errors add up fast across millions of transactions. Don't self-approve, ever. The person who signs off on all rounding changes is named below.

account owner for bafog-tagep: Rusius Fraiel Aldeth

Subject: Crossword feed cutover — what on-call needs

Hi team,

Ahead of Thursday's cutover, the Gridlark puzzle generator will serve partner feeds from the new endpoint. Rate limits and grid-format versions are unchanged; only the auth header differs. If overnight generation stalls, restart the feed worker before escalating. For verification calls against the new endpoint, use the credential below.

login token, kawef-fadug: eyJhbGciOiJIUzI1NiIsInR5cCI6IkpXVCJ9.eyJzdWIiOiIvgannpIn0.Zx3AfanE